About the Number
59361325633
2進数表記:110111010010001101011111001001000001
漢数字表記:五百九十三億六千百三十二万五千六百三十三
素因数分解:
素因数の和:113975
約数の個数: 8
約数和(自身を含む): 59597346816
約数和(自身を除く): 236021183
約数列:
[1, 293, 1811, 111871, 530623, 32778203, 202598381, 59361325633]
約数ペア:
[(1, 59361325633), (293, 202598381), (1811, 32778203), (111871, 530623)]このpageの処理時間: 1.4136147499084473 seconds